What Sets Ultra-Processed Foods Apart?
To begin, it’s essential to distinguish between “processed” and “ultra-processed” foods—they’re not interchangeable terms.
Consider basic actions like slicing an apple; that’s a form of processing. Similarly, freezing vegetables, fermenting yogurt, or roasting nuts all fall under processing. The widely adopted NOVA food classification system, utilized by most researchers, categorizes these into groups 1 through 3: minimally processed items, processed culinary ingredients, and standard processed foods.
Ultra-processed foods, however, represent category 4, marking them as an entirely distinct entity. These are complex industrial creations composed primarily or wholly of food-derived substances combined with various additives. Examples include soft drinks, packaged snacks, flavored yogurts, instant noodles, chicken nuggets, and the majority of breakfast cereals.
What unites them all is their engineering for extreme palatability—a flawless blend of sweetness, saltiness, and fat—along with exceptional shelf stability lasting months or even years, and the promotion of rapid consumption. They’re not intended for slow enjoyment. Instead, they’re formulated to be devoured quickly.
Remarkably, these foods constitute a massive share of the typical American diet. Studies indicate that ultra-processed foods contribute over half of the average daily caloric intake for Americans.
How Ultra-Processed Foods Override Your Brain’s Reward Pathways
This is where the science becomes particularly captivating—and somewhat disturbing.
Your brain possesses a sophisticated reward system that developed over evolution to ensure survival. When you consume nutritious fare, dopamine releases a signal saying, “This is beneficial—commit it to memory and repeat.” This mechanism mirrors responses to other rewarding activities, like social bonds, accomplishments, and even specific pharmaceuticals.
Ultra-processed foods capitalize on this system through three primary mechanisms:
Dose optimization. As outlined in the Milbank Quarterly research, these foods are fine-tuned to provide optimal levels of sugar, fat, and salt that trigger maximum reward responses. Such precise ratios are absent in natural foods, allowing them to stimulate your dopamine pathways far more intensely than any whole food could achieve.
Rapid delivery speed. Formulated to disintegrate swiftly in the mouth, these items release their rewarding elements into your bloodstream at a pace that outstrips your brain’s ability to signal fullness. Often, by the time satiety kicks in, you’ve already consumed far more than intended.
Hedonic manipulation. The specific flavor profiles and textures in ultra-processed foods are calibrated to suppress your innate fullness signals. Experts refer to this as the “bliss point,” the exact formula that compels continuous consumption.
This explains why stopping at just one serving feels utterly unattainable with these items. Your brain is encountering a supernormal stimulus—something excessively potent beyond what it was evolutionarily prepared to manage.
The Tobacco Industry’s Influence: No Coincidence Here
This revelation might stir some justified frustration.
The Milbank Quarterly study establishes a clear connection between the engineering of ultra-processed foods and the manipulative tactics employed by the tobacco sector. Far from speculation, this reflects well-documented corporate practices.
Investigators point out that food manufacturers have mirrored tobacco companies’ methods to boost consumption: fine-tuning doses of addictive elements, facilitating quick brain delivery, and altering sensory attributes to foster habitual, compulsive use.
Why is this relevant to your life? Recognizing that these foods are deliberately made resistant to moderation can alleviate unnecessary self-criticism. It’s not a personal failing or discipline shortfall. You’re simply a human with a standard brain reacting precisely as these engineered products intend.

Spotting Ultra-Processed Foods in Your Daily Meals
Now, how can you practically identify these in your own pantry and shopping cart? Here are effective approaches:
The ingredient checklist method. Scan for components you wouldn’t stock in a typical home kitchen, such as high-fructose corn syrup, hydrogenated oils, maltodextrin, or unpronounceable chemicals. The lengthier and more obscure the list, the higher the processing level.
Identify bliss point indicators. Products hitting that ideal sweet-salty-fatty balance are crafted to disrupt satiety. If a food provokes an unstoppable eating frenzy, it’s no accident.
Frequent offenders to watch for:
- Flavored yogurts (including those marketed as healthy)
- Granola bars and protein bars
- Most breakfast cereals
- Packaged snacks like chips, crackers, and cookies
- Soft drinks and other sweetened beverages
- Instant noodles and frozen ready meals
- Processed meats such as hot dogs, deli meats, and chicken nuggets
